+/* return a pointer to the entry designated by index <idx> (starting at 1) or
+ * NULL if this index is not there.
+ */
+static inline const struct hpack_dte *hpack_get_dte(const struct hpack_dht *dht, uint16_t idx)
+{
+ idx--;
+
+ if (idx >= dht->used)
+ return NULL;
+
+ if (idx <= dht->head)
+ idx = dht->head - idx;
+ else
+ idx = dht->head - idx + dht->wrap;
+
+ return &dht->dte[idx];
+}
+
+/* returns non-zero if <idx> is valid for table <dht> */
+static inline int hpack_valid_idx(const struct hpack_dht *dht, uint32_t idx)
+{
+ return idx < dht->used + HPACK_SHT_SIZE;
+}
+
+/* return a pointer to the header name for entry <dte>. */
+static inline struct ist hpack_get_name(const struct hpack_dht *dht, const struct hpack_dte *dte)
+{
+ struct ist ret = {
+ .ptr = (void *)dht + dte->addr,
+ .len = dte->nlen,
+ };
+ return ret;
+}
+
+/* return a pointer to the header value for entry <dte>. */
+static inline struct ist hpack_get_value(const struct hpack_dht *dht, const struct hpack_dte *dte)
+{
+ struct ist ret = {
+ .ptr = (void *)dht + dte->addr + dte->nlen,
+ .len = dte->vlen,
+ };
+ return ret;
+}
+
+/* takes an idx, returns the associated name */
+static inline struct ist hpack_idx_to_name(const struct hpack_dht *dht, uint32_t idx)
+{
+ const struct hpack_dte *dte;
+
+ if (idx < HPACK_SHT_SIZE)
+ return hpack_sht[idx].n;
+
+ dte = hpack_get_dte(dht, idx - HPACK_SHT_SIZE + 1);
+ if (!dte)
+ return ist("### ERR ###"); // error
+
+ return hpack_get_name(dht, dte);
+}
+
+/* takes an idx, returns the associated value */
+static inline struct ist hpack_idx_to_value(const struct hpack_dht *dht, uint32_t idx)
+{
+ const struct hpack_dte *dte;
+
+ if (idx < HPACK_SHT_SIZE)
+ return hpack_sht[idx].v;
+
+ dte = hpack_get_dte(dht, idx - HPACK_SHT_SIZE + 1);
+ if (!dte)
+ return ist("### ERR ###"); // error
+
+ return hpack_get_value(dht, dte);
+}
+
+/* returns the slot number of the oldest entry (tail). Must not be used on an
+ * empty table.
+ */
+static inline unsigned int hpack_dht_get_tail(const struct hpack_dht *dht)
+{
+ return ((dht->head + 1U < dht->used) ? dht->wrap : 0) + dht->head + 1U - dht->used;
+}
+
+/* Purges table dht until a header field of <needed> bytes fits according to
+ * the protocol (adding 32 bytes overhead). Returns non-zero on success, zero
+ * on failure (ie: table empty but still not sufficient).
+ */
+static inline int hpack_dht_make_room(struct hpack_dht *dht, unsigned int needed)
+{
+ if (dht->used * 32 + dht->total + needed + 32 <= dht->size)
+ return 1;
+ else if (!dht->used)
+ return 0;
+
+ return __hpack_dht_make_room(dht, needed);
+}
